Flinders Ranges to Star in Adventure Race

December 22, 2012

Flinders Ranges tourism groups say an international adventure race will bring priceless publicity for their region. Organisers of the Adventure Racing World Series event are in the Flinders Ranges this week to develop the course, which will come to South Australia for the first time in September 2013. Motorists on the hop …

November 29, 2012

KANGAROO numbers in the Flinders Ranges are recovering from the drought years, putting motorists on edge as they are forced to dodge them. THE project to rebrand South Australia has appointed a company with wide experience to lead the change. Cato Purnell Partners – which is headed by world-renowned designer Ken Cato – won the job that was contested by 36 companies.
